Our verdict is Pathogenic. The variant received 11 ACMG points: 12P and 1B. PM5PP3_ModeratePP5_Very_StrongBS2_Supporting

The NM_206933.4(USH2A):​c.10073G>A​(p.Cys3358Tyr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.001 in 1,613,914 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. C3358S) has been classified as Likely pathogenic.

Genes affected
USH2A (HGNC:12601): (usherin) This gene encodes a protein that contains laminin EGF motifs, a pentaxin domain, and many fibronectin type III motifs. The protein is found in the basement membrane, and may be important in development and homeostasis of the inner ear and retina. Mutations within this gene have been associated with Usher syndrome type IIa and retinitis pigmentosa. Multiple transcript variants encoding different isoforms have been found for this gene.
